Link Patterns Chains

The link pattern of a chain can significantly impact its overall look. Some popular link patterns for men’s chains include Figaro, Cuban, Rope, and Box chains. Figaro chains feature a pattern of repeating links of varying sizes, creating a unique and eye-catching design. Cuban chains are known for their thick, interlocking links that exude strength and masculinity. Rope chains, as the name suggests, have a twisted rope-like design that adds texture and depth to the chain. Box chains consist of square links connected to form a smooth and sleek chain. Explore different link patterns to find one that resonates with your style.

Chain Length for Men

Choosing the right chain length is crucial to ensure that the necklace complements your physique and style. The length of a men’s chain is typically measured in inches and can range from 18 inches to 24 inches or longer. The chain should rest comfortably around your neck without feeling too tight or too loose. As a general guideline, shorter chains (18-20 inches) are ideal for a more casual look, while longer chains (22-24 inches) can make a statement when paired with a button-down shirt or a suit.

Chain Length by Height

Your height can also play a role in determining the most flattering chain length for you. Taller individuals may opt for longer chain lengths to prevent the necklace from looking too small or getting lost on their frame. Shorter individuals may prefer shorter chain lengths to avoid overwhelming their appearance. Experiment with different chain lengths to see which one enhances your overall look and complements your height.
